Rosewood London 

The Rosewood London

The Rosewood London is more than a hotel, it’s a front row seat to London’s luxury. Housed in an Edwardian building on High Holborn, The Rosewood London blends historic charm with modern luxury seamlessly. The transformation of No. 252 High Holborn into Rosewood London is a testament to English Heritage’s commitment to preserving the city’s architectural heritage. The restoration project painstakingly recreated the hotel’s historic features, from the Cuban mahogany doors to the Renaissance-style grand staircase.

From the second you step foot on to the hotels grand courtyard, you’re in for an unforgettable stay. Checking in to the hotel is like returning home and a stay in one of their suites is a must if you want luxury that comes as standard. And let’s not forget the Mirror Room, a jewel-box space that captures the essence of British high tea culture with its understated elegance. The Rosewood London reminds us that we should never settle for ordinary when we can have the extraordinary. 

Highlight : The renaissance style staircase 

Why stay here : Located perfectly for exploring

The Royal Lancaster 

The Royal Lancaster London

Ready to feel like royalty? Check into the Royal Lancaster London, where luxury and location come together for an unforgettable stay. This towering 18-storey gem right by Hyde Park offers jaw-dropping views from many of its rooms—think sprawling cityscapes and lush greenery.

As soon as you step inside, the swanky marble lobby sets the tone. With chic, on-trend rooms and two fabulous restaurants, you’re in for a treat. The Nipa Thai restaurant serves up authentic Thai cuisine in a stylish setting, while the Island Grill offers a more laid-back vibe with delicious dishes like miso-marinated black cod and lamb curry.

Location-wise, you couldn’t ask for better. The hotel is just a hop, skip and a jump from Lancaster Gate Tube station, making it super easy to explore Oxford Street, Mayfair, and Notting Hill. Plus, Hyde Park is right on your doorstep for those early morning strolls or a ride from the nearby Hyde Park Stables.

With friendly, attentive staff, eco-conscious amenities and even pet-friendly services, the Royal Lancaster London is the perfect mix of luxury and fun.

Highlight : Sleeping with the blinds open so that you can wake up with panoramic views across the city. 

Why stay here : For the prime location.
